Stats&Facts
Manchester United are literally unstoppable at their home ground. They won 13 of their 17 home games this season, while they lost only one and tried the remaining three games. Manchester United are unbeaten in their last ten meetings against Chelsea in the Premier League. At Old Trafford, Manchester United haven't lost a single game against Chelsea since 2013.Team News
Man United's forward Marcus Rashford missed the last game against AFC Bournemouth. But Rashford looks fit as he returned to training. Manager Erik Ten Hag hopes to get him tonight against Chelsea. Scott McTominay has also returned to the squad and played for a few minutes against Bournemouth. The remaining players are fit except the long-absentees Donny Van De Beek, Lisandro Martinez, and Marcel Sabitzer. As for Chelsea, they have a long injury list ahead of tonight's clash. Mason Mount, Ben Chilwell, Armando Broja, N'Golo Kante, Marc Cucurella, Marcus Bettinelli, and Reece James all remain out of the team due to several injury cases.
